    I have been under the care of Mr. Akmal since 2022, for treatment of Spinal disc degeneration. Without his professional skill and empathy I would still be in chronic pain. Having had a very successful disc replacement & fusion surgery back in 2023 under his care, further deterioration in other joints resulted in needing another bout of disc replacements and fusion in my cervical spine, and cortex spacers in my lumber spine. In late 2025 I embarked on another session of surgery and underwent the operation to replace, fuse and insert spacers in the offending areas of my Lumber & Cervical spine. I request both of my afflicted areas be treated in the same operation, whilst naturally cautious he undertook a rigorous assessment of the risks and eventually he and his team agreed to proceed. I had both my Cervical and Lumber spine treated in the same surgery and having entered at 07:00, I once again walked out at 18:00 on the same day. 2 weeks later the key hole wounds had healed I was off painkillers and well on the way to full recovery. My experience again is a testimony not only to the personal skill, knowledge and empathy of Mr. Akmal, but to all the people who enable such life changing surgery to happen, including the anaesthetist, surgical team, and ward staff. The successes of the surgery undertaken by Mr. Akmal and his highly skilled team are due not only to their professional skills, but to the holistic approach taken from diagnosis, explanation of options, type of painkillers and follow up care. Whilst the impact of aging and bodily wear cannot be escaped, Mr. Akmal does offer options to improve quality of life immensely. An interesting footnote is prior to the surgery I was suffering from Hypertension, post surgery my BP is back to normal for my age, a reflection of how chronic pain can affect you in more ways than one....!!

    I had two excellent experiences at the Cleveland yesterday. First Norman did the most thorough and careful echocardiogram. He took endless trouble so as to give the cardiologist views of my heart and its valves from every angle and perspective. The cardiologist was most impressed and helped by all the additional information this gave him. Dr Sam Dawkins, my cardiologist told me and showed me by using these images how well the TAVI and the reduction of the septum are working as they have not only hugely improved flow through my aortic valve but also through my mitral valve. Dr Dawkins is a brilliant cardiologist and an amazing thinker. I was faced with open heart surgery to replace two valves and excision of thickened areas of heart muscle; a very risky operation with a long and maybe unsuccessful period of recovery. Dr Dawkins devised the novel procedures he carried out on me on 24/10/24. The success of this is totally down to his skill and the trouble he took. He was excellently supported by the doctors and staff of the Cleveland during the operation. I hope he is able to share the knowledge of my operation with other cardiologists so more patients can avoid open heart surgery and be given back their health the way I was. Thank you Dr Dawkins

    The cataract in my right eye, which had been quite noticeable, was operated on in the second week of November this year. The less advanced cataract in the left eye was dealt with a fortnight later. My second eye is still settling in, but my surgeon, Mr Park, appears to have produced an excellent overall outcome for me. Having discussed the options with Mr Park, I chose to have a lens in my right (dominant) eye which enables me to see at distance, whilst for the left, I have one which is more suited to closer work. I may need reading glasses for really close work, but using my computer screen presents no problem. Asking questions was encouraged and all queries were dealt with clearly. The staff, and particularly the opthalmic technicians, obviously knew what they needed to do in support of the surgical procedures and all was handled very efficiently. Special thanks to Nurse Debbie who was looking after me, a somewhat anxious patient, before and after the two operations.
